Mechanically deformed crumpled surfaces

Journal of Physics D: Applied Physics, 1989
Crumpled surfaces (CS) obtained from random and irreversible compactification of aluminium foils are low-density fractal structures which become increasingly easy to deform as their size increases. The authors study the deformation of these objects when submitted to mechanical forces.
